Incentivizing doesn't exactly work on its own when the options are few as is. More options need to be added in addition to incentivizing the other options.
consider like, moblins getting tripped by sweeping attacks (and then being susceptible to a final blow), or expanding the elemental capabilities against certain monsters, not just ice and fire supertypes
like, guardians excel at this, having destructible legs. The only problem is parrying them is just faster, easier, and more efficient, so make it not that way.
I guess saying the Mechanics already exist was wrong: the physics for the mechanics to exist are already set in place
